近年来,区块链技术因其去中心化和数据安全性备受关注,越来越多的行业开始探索其在各类数据存储上的应用。区块链储存技术是一种新兴的数据存储方式,通过分布式账本技术在保证数据安全和透明的同时,解决了传统集中式存储方法的很多局限性。本文将深入探讨区块链储存技术的种类、特点、实际应用场景,并对相关问题进行详细解答。
## 区块链储存技术的基本概念区块链储存技术基于区块链原理,将数据以“块”的形式存储在一个去中心化的网络中。每个块都有一个独特的加密标识符,以及指向上一个块的哈希值。这样做的目的是为了确保数据在被修改时可以被追溯,同时保证数据的安全性。
区块链的去中心化特性意味着没有单一的控制者,各节点共同维护网络,这提高了数据的安全性,降低了数据丢失的风险。每个用户都有机会参与到数据的存储和验证中,从而实现了对数据的合理分配和管理。
## 区块链储存技术类型 ### 1. 公有链存储公有链是最为人知的区块链存储类型,它的特点是开放和透明。任何人都可以访问公有链上的数据,这种特性使得数据的审计变得十分简单。然而,公有链的缺点是由于任何人都可以加入网络,可能导致数据处理速度变慢。
### 2. 私有链存储私有链仅允许被特定的组织或个人使用,数据的访问权限需要经过身份验证。私有链在数据的隐私和安全性上较公有链更具优势,尤其适用于企业内部的敏感数据存储。
### 3. 联盟链存储联盟链介于公有链和私有链之间,它由多个组织共同维护和管理,数据的访问权限也由这些组织共同决定。这种模式增加了数据的透明度和可审计性,同时又保障了数据的私密性。
### 4. 分布式存储分布式存储是区块链技术在存储领域的具体应用,它将数据分散存放在不同的节点上。这不仅能够提高数据的可用性,还能通过冗余备份降低丢失的风险。同时,分布式存储允许数据在不依赖于单一服务器的情况下被高速检索。
## 区块链储存技术的特点 ### 1. 安全性区块链存储的安全性主要体现在其加密机制上。每笔交易和每块数据在上传时都会进行加密处理,这使得不法分子很难对数据进行篡改。只有具备相应权限的用户才能读取和修改数据,从而有效地保护了存储的信息。
### 2. 去中心化去中心化的特点意味着数据不再由单一实体控制,而是由网络中的多个节点共同维护。这一特性极大地降低了数据丢失的风险,同时也避免了因为某一节点的故障而导致系统瘫痪的问题。
### 3. 可追溯性每个数据块在生成时都会包含前一个数据块的哈希值,使得数据的流转路径和修改历史都可以被清晰地追踪到。这一特性使得区块链在金融、物流及医疗等行业逐渐受到青睐。
### 4. 数据透明性区块链储存技术的透明性在许多情况下是至关重要的。在公有链上,任何用户都可以查阅到所有的交易记录,大大增强了数据的公信力。
## 区块链储存的实际应用场景 ### 1. 供应链管理区块链储存技术在供应链管理上的应用日益增长,通过将每一个环节的数据都记录在链上,各方参与者均可追踪产品的来源与流转情况,从而提高透明度,减少假冒伪劣商品。
### 2. 医疗数据管理在医疗行业中,患者的医疗记录需要保持高度的私密性。同时,也需要确保医生在必要时能够快速访问这些数据。区块链实现了对医疗数据的安全存储,同时确保数据的隐私,可以有效缓解医疗行业中数据丢失和泄露的问题。
### 3. 数字版权保护随着数字内容的大量涌现,版权问题日益突出。通过区块链储存技术,可以将每一份数字作品的版权信息记录在链上,确保创作者的权益得以保护,并避免盗版的发生。
### 4. 金融服务在金融行业,区块链可以实现更高效的资金转移和交易记录维护。通过去中心化的方式,区块链能够减少交易费用,提高资金流动性,并确保交易的透明与安全。
## 常见问题解答 ### 区块链储存技术相比传统储存方式有什么优缺点? #### 回答区块链储存技术较传统存储方式的优点主要体现在安全性、去中心化、可追溯性和透明性四个方面。传统存储方式往往集中于某一服务器或数据库,易受到攻击和数据篡改。此外,数据访问和处理速度受到限制。然而,区块链由于其分布式特性,使得数据得到多重备份,大大提高了安全性。同时,数据的每次更改都被记录,可追溯性强,增加了透明度。
但是,区块链储存也存在一些缺点,比如数据处理速度相对于传统数据库较慢。而且,由于公有链的开放性,会导致隐私问题。对于一些需要快速访问和大规模存储的情况,传统存储方式可能还是更加合适。
### 各类区块链存储技术适用于哪些场景? #### 回答公有链存储由于其开放性,适用于对数据透明度要求高的场景,比如公证、票据、投票等;私有链则更加适合企业内部数据管理,金融机构、政府部门等都可能采用私有链来确保数据的安全;联盟链适合于多个组织间的数据共享与管理,如行业联盟、商业合作等;而分布式存储则可以应用于互联网数据存储、云存储解决方案中,提供高效且冗余的数据存储服务。
### 实施区块链储存技术需要哪些条件? #### 回答首先,组织在实施区块链储存技术之前,需要对其技术框架有一个深入的理解,选择合适的区块链平台是关键。如以太坊、Hyperledger、Corda等。其次,需要一个强大的技术团队,具备区块链开发技能、网络安全知识和数据管理经验。除此之外,组织还需要确保对数据隐私和安全性的合规性,特别是在处理敏感数据时。
最后,还需要考虑合适的基础设施,包括设备、网络带宽和存储能力,确保能够支持区块链的高效运行。
### 未来区块链储存技术的发展方向如何? #### 回答可以预见,未来区块链储存技术将向着更加高效、灵活和智能的方向发展。随着技术的不断成熟,未来将会有更多的行业采用区块链技术来解决数据存储问题。此外,区块链与云计算、大数据等技术的结合,可能会带来更大的变革。
在安全性方面,包括更复杂的智能合约和零知识证明等技术将被应用于数据存储领域,保障数据的私密性和安全性。同时,随着行业标准的不断制定,区块链的互操作性将得到提升,从而实现跨链数据交换与共享。这也意味着各类组织在应用区块链技术时,将能够更加灵活高效地应对不同场景下的需求。
总的来说,区块链储存技术在未来将展现出强大的生命力。伴随着科技的不断发展和应用场景的日益丰富,区块链储存将在数据管理和保护方面发挥越来越重要的作用。
